  1. Sports medicine: what to expect

    When you visit a sports medicine clinic, the goal is to understand your injury or performance issue and create a safe, evidence-based plan. Expect a detailed intake about your symptoms, training or sport, prior injuries, and how the problem affects daily activity and workouts.

  2. Evaluation, diagnosis, and treatment plan

    A clinician (often a sports medicine physician, physical therapist, or sports health team) typically performs a physical exam focused on the painful area and related joints, strength, flexibility, and movement patterns. Depending on your case, they may recommend imaging (such as X-ray or MRI) or other tests to confirm the diagnosis. Treatment commonly includes education, activity modification, pain management, and a structured rehabilitation plan—often with physical therapy. In some cases, medications, injections, bracing/taping, or procedures may be discussed.

  3. Timeline and follow-up

    Recovery timelines vary by diagnosis and severity. You should expect measurable goals (e.g., pain reduction, range of motion, strength, return-to-sport milestones) and follow-up visits to adjust the plan. Return-to-play decisions are usually based on function, not just time.

FAQ

What should I bring to my first appointment?

Bring your medical history, list of medications, prior imaging or reports, and notes on when symptoms started and what triggers them.

Will I need an MRI or X-ray?

Not always. Imaging is usually considered when symptoms are severe, persistent, or suggest a specific injury that needs confirmation.

How soon can I return to training?

It depends on the diagnosis and your function. Many plans allow modified activity early, with a stepwise return-to-sport approach.
